Quote from Randy Manese on January 10, 2022, 7:20 pmWith so much time on my hands because of the lack of baseball news, decided to do some research to see if I could isolate the top tier of players by looking at data from various sources. First looked at hitters, using wRC+, barrel percentage, hard hit contact rate, home run per fly ball and finally exit velocity and launch angle.
Runs per Plate Appearance (where 100 is average) and the data league and park adjusted is what wRC+ is and is probably the best indicator of offensive prowess. For this set of data, I looked at all position players who played a representative number of games with a wRC+ of over 150 in two of the last three years, i.e., 2019-2021, or projected for 2022. Here is what I found:

Quote from Randy Manese on January 10, 2022, 8:02 pmLooks like my data was cut off and re-shuffled so I'll just make my comments here instead of giving you the exit velocity/launch angle data. You will notice that Tatis, Jr. is the only one on all 4 of these data charts. You can look at this in two ways, since he still hasn't played a full season because of injury. I like to look at the potential if he hadn't been hurt - certainly he is one of the elite hitters in the game.
Another thought is that there are very few elite LH hitters - Soto is probably the best we will see in a long while.
Lastly, the Dodgers had 3 hitters who made hard contact at amazingly high rates over the past 3 years. With Seager gone, from the left side, I'd expect a decline in offensive output in 2022.
By the way, if you are curious about Tatis' exit velocity/launch angle, it has improved every year and now is in the 90-+ percentile for exit velocity with a launch angle between 14.1 - 17.6 degrees, which is the second highest category. If he maintains both and with the other data supporting it, he should be lock for 50+ HRs annually provided he can be healthy - fingers crossed.
